McCreary won an Emmy for his main title of Da Vinci's Demons. His most recent Emmy nomination was in 2015 for Outstanding Music Composition for a Series for season one of Outlander.
McCreary was born in Fort Lauderdale, Florida, and spent most of his formative years in Bellingham, Washington. He is the son of author Laura Kalpakian and professor Jay McCreary of University of Hawaii. His brother, Brendan McCreary, is also a musician. Bear has directed and produced several music videos for Brendan's band, Young Beautiful in a Hurry. He graduated from Bellingham High School in 1997.
He is a classically trained pianist and self-taught accordionist. He studied under the renowned film score composer Elmer Bernstein during which time he reconstructed and reorchestrated Bernstein's 1963 score for Kings of the Sun. Their collaboration allowed for the complete score to be available as a soundtrack album for the first time in 40 years.
McCreary credits composers Jerry Goldsmith, Elmer Bernstein, Danny Elfman, Ennio Morricone, John Williams, Shirley Walker as being key to his growing up adoring film music. They were his heroes while he was growing up. Contemporary composers continue to inspire his growth and is a self-avowed fan of Hans Zimmer.

The lyrics of Bear McCreary's song, "The Dragon," paint a vivid image of a terrifying and destructive creature wreaking havoc upon the world. The opening lines, "Eldur Kemur Ofan/Báll Gleypandi Allt á" (Fire Comes from Above/Eating Everything in its Path), speak to the all-consuming nature of the dragon's destruction. The lines that follow, "Skeraa Loft/Leður Vængir/Ber þola Fjand/ærandi dauðadagr," (Cutting through the Air/Leather Wings/Bearing the Devil/Toward the Day of Death) further emphasize the dragon's power and ominous presence.
